// Request tracing setup for the Bramblehook platform. Every call
// between our microservices carries a trace header minted by the
// Lanternfly collector; this client forwards spans there so the
// ops dashboard can stitch cross-service timelines. Don't strip
// headers in middleware or traces will orphan. Sampling is 10%
// in staging, 100% locally. The collector client below
// authenticates using the internal key that follows.

service key, hawif-taweg: zpat3_g6e

## Break-Glass Access — Cartwheel Checkout Load Tests

Release managers only. Use break-glass when the Veldane load harness locks the checkout staging tier mid-run and normal admin auth is unavailable. Do not abort in-flight synthetic orders; the harness drains them on reconnect. Break-glass sessions auto-expire after 30 minutes and are logged to the Quillbank audit stream. File a post-incident note within one business day. The break-glass recovery passphrase follows below.

strongbox words: oliael-gilax-lamael

The secrets vault backing RateScope, our hotel rate-parity checker at Lumenhaus Travel, sealed itself after three failed unseal attempts during last night's node rotation. The scraper workers cannot fetch comparison-site credentials, so parity scans for the Veldmere region are paused. Audit logs show no unauthorized access; the lockout appears procedural. Per the runbook, an operator with quorum approval may unseal manually. For the security review, the recovery passphrase is recorded below.

vault phrase of yaduf-yajop = lamath-kelix-aldion-zorius-ulaox-eliax-gorox-norok-fenael-fenath-julael-pelius-belius-druion

**Changelog — Fennelcast Notifier, v7.1.0: Backpressure defaults changed**

We changed the default backpressure behavior in the notification fan-out worker. Previously the worker buffered unbounded when downstream providers slowed, which caused memory exhaustion during the Helmsgate outage. Fan-out now applies a bounded queue with load shedding of low-priority notifications once the high-water mark is reached. Future maintainers: the shedding order is priority, then age. The new default values are as follows.

service settings:
ralael:
  pin: 7453
  tenant: zorath
  seal: seal_087806e4
  metrics_host: metrics.ralael.paliqworks.example
  standby_team: fraath
  escalation: praok-istiel
  nonce: 10e083